How much do events associ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 19, 2026, the average hourly pay for events associate in Hampstead, MD is $19.20,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$19.90 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Events Associate do?

An Events Associate helps plan, coordinate, and execute events such as conferences, meetings, and social gatherings. Their responsibilities typically include managing logistics, communicating with vendors and attendees, assisting with event setup and breakdown, and ensuring that all aspects of the event run smoothly. Events Associates often work closely with event managers and other team members to deliver a successful experience for guests and clients.

What is the difference between Events Associate v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vents AssociateEvent Coordinator
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er associate's degreeHigh school diploma; often prefers associate's or bachelor's degree in hospitality, marketing, or related field
Work EnvironmentAssist in event setup, registration, and support; often in office or event venuesPlan, organize, and oversee event execution; work on-site and in offices
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in hospitality, non-profits, corporate eventsUsed across hospitality, corporate, and nonprofit sectors
Common Search & Comparison IntentYesYes

While both roles support event planning, the Events Associate typically provides support tasks like registration and setup, often in entry-level positions. The Event Coordinator takes on more responsibility for planning, managing vendors, and overseeing the event's execution. Both roles are essential in the event industry but differ in scope and responsibilities.

How does an Events Associate typically collaborate with vendors and internal teams during the planning process?

As an Events Associate, you’ll frequently coordinate with both external vendors (such as caterers, venues, and audiovisual suppliers) and internal teams (like marketing, sales, and operations) to ensure all event details are aligned. This involves regular communication, managing timelines, and confirming deliverables to keep everyone on track. Strong organizational and interpersonal skills are essential, as you’ll be the link between multiple stakeholders, troubleshooting issues and adapting to last-minute changes. These collaborations help ensure events run smoothly and meet organizational objectives.

Position Summary

The Premium Suites Runner is charged with the accurate and timely delivery of all orders and providing support to both the catering and suites teams of frontline service associates. The associate must be available to work the majority to all of the events taking place at CFG Bank Arena, including but not limited to concerts, family shows, and private "non-event day" catering events. The Premium Suites Runner is responsible for serving guests in the suites. The Premium Suites Runner must be personable and able to work in an ever-changing fast-paced environment. Ultimately, you will ensure our guests have a high-quality dining experience by serving their food in a timely and accurate manner.

This role will pay an hourly rate of $15.00 and is tip eligible.

Responsibilities
  • Works collaboratively to ensure the overall successful operation of the department
  • Takes direction from the managers or supervisors for prep-day and event-day responsibilities.
  • Participates in the pre-shift huddles
  • Supports a hospitable environment by greeting guests throughout the arena
  • Verifies and transports hot boxes, speed racks and carts from/to the kitchen and pantry
  • Distributes food/beverage and other service products from the pantry or kitchen to correct locations
  • Provides quick and attentive follow-up for any delivery issues
  • Assists with keeping the pantry inventory in order and keeping the pantry clean throughout the day
  • Retrieves service ware to and from catering, club and suites locations to the kitchen as directed
  • Completes opening and closing side work as assigned
  • Assists with the breakdown of assigned locations at the end of the event
  • Thoroughly cleans and assists with the breakdown of the pantries and storage spaces at the end of the day
  • Checks out with the pantry supervisor and/or lead runner at the end of the day and performs other duties as assigned
  • Serves as a resource for guest requests, questions, or concerns and Assists with all preparation as needed
  • Other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
  • Prior food and beverage experience is preferred, but not required
  • Ability to work as part of a team with all associates, management, and stadium departments
  • Excellent guest service skills, ability to adhere to Service Standards
  • Ability to complete all required training sessions
  • Ability to work accurately, courteously, and with a sense of urgency in a high-pressure environment
  • Ability to follow job procedures and supervisor instructions
  • Ability to lift, pull, push, and carry heavy objects.
  • Ability to frequently walk long distances while pulling/pushing a cart, hot box, or speed rack
  • May be exposed to variable temperatures, including extreme hot and cold, depending on the season
  • May be exposed to large crowds and confined areas
  • Frequently working in a window-less environment
